Product selection is essential to a project's success. click here In the Inner West, lots of heritage houses showcase terracotta or slate roof, supplying a traditional aesthetic. While these choices are remarkably tough, they are also heavy and demand robust assistance structures. On the other hand, metal roofing has actually become significantly popular lately. Solutions like Colorbond steel are light‑weight and extremely resistant to the severe weather condition typical of this region. This roofing type is also valued for its rapid water runoff, fire‑resistance a significant concern throughout much of Australia and its adaptability, permitting it to complement both historical and contemporary architectural styles.
Executing Roof Replacements Inner West involves a series of carefully planned steps. It starts with an extensive assessment where experts take a look at the roof cavity and the external surface area. They look for signs of rust in metal sheets or cracks in tiles that could allow moisture to permeate into the lumber rafters. As soon as a plan is in place, the old roof is removed in sections to keep the interior of the home safeguarded. This needs a high level of ability to ensure that particles does not fall into the garden or onto neighbouring residential or commercial properties. After the elimination, the group sets up new sarking which serves as an additional layer of insulation and moisture defense before the last roofing material is fixed in place.
Heritage preservation is a major factor for homeowner in the Inner West. Councils such as those in Inner West NSW Australia have stringent guidelines to maintain the visual continuity of historic streets. If a home is located within a heritage conservation area, the owner might be needed to use particular colours or products that match the initial style. This does not suggest that the brand-new roof can not be contemporary in its efficiency. It simply implies that the visual need to respect the past. Energy effectiveness is another engaging factor to consider a complete replacement. Older roofings frequently do not have the thermal barriers that are standard in modern construction. By installing advanced insulation throughout the replacement procedure, property owners can significantly minimize the amount of heat that enters their living spaces. This leads to a more comfortable indoor temperature level and reduces the dependence on cooling. In a period where sustainability is increasingly important, updating a roof is one of the most effective methods to reduce the carbon footprint of a family while likewise minimizing monthly utility costs.
